How much do account development associate j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 18, 2026, the average yearly pay for account development associate in Lakeland, FL is $62,226.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$58,300.00 and $66,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an account development associate?

An Account Development Associate is a sales professional responsible for identifying and qualifying potential business opportunities and leads for their company. They typically work closely with the sales and marketing teams to research prospects, initiate contact, and nurture relationships to create qualified sales opportunities. Their goal is to help drive revenue growth by building a strong pipeline of potential clients for account executives or sales managers to pursue. This role often involves a mix of phone outreach, email communication, and use of CRM tools to track interactions and progress.

How does an account development associate typically collaborate with sales and marketing teams?

As an Account Development Associate, you play a crucial role in bridging the gap between sales and marketing teams. You'll often work closely with marketing to understand current campaigns and leverage qualified leads, while partnering with sales to ensure a smooth handoff of prospects and provide feedback on lead quality. Regular communication, attending team meetings, and using shared CRM tools are common practices to align goals and strategies. This collaboration helps drive consistent messaging and increases the chances of converting leads into long-term cl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an account development associ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Account Development Associate, you need strong communication, lead generation, and sales prospecting skills,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M software such as Salesforce and proficiency in using sales automation and lead-tracking tools are essential. Outstanding interpersonal skills, resilience, and a proactive attitude help you build relationships and overcome objections. These skills and qualities are crucial for consistently generating qualified leads and contributing to the success of the sales team.

What is the difference between Account Development Associate vs Sales Development Representative?

AspectAccount Development AssociateSales Development Representative
Primary FocusBuilding and nurturing existing client accounts, expanding relationshipsGenerating new leads and qualifying prospects
Required SkillsAccount management, communication, relationship-buildingProspecting, cold calling, lead qualification
Work EnvironmentClient-facing, account management teamsSales teams, outreach-focused
Common Industry UsageTech, SaaS, B2B servicesTech, SaaS, B2B sales

While both roles involve client interaction, the Account Development Associate primarily focuses on existing accounts and relationship growth, whereas the Sales Development Representative concentrates on generating new leads and initial outreach. Understanding these differences helps candidates and employers align expectations and responsibilities effectively.
